Funeral services for Mrs. Mary Nell Jones, 82, will be 3:00 p.m. on Saturday, February 15, 2020 at Terry's Mortuary Chapel. Pastor J. F. McKinney will deliver the eulogy. Interment will be in Westview Cemetery.
Mary Nell Brown Jones was born on Tuesday, October 12, 1937, to the union of Henry Brown and Gladys Stone Brown in Talladega County, Alabama.
Mrs. Jones confessed Christ as her Lord and Savior and united with Mt. Sinai Missionary Baptist Church where she served as a deaconess and usher. She concluded her education at Talladega County Training School. Mary Nell was employed with Talladega Healthcare Center for fifteen years and retired from Allen Oil Company in 2003. In her spare time, Mary Nell enjoyed gardening, cleaning, singing and volunteering with the American Cancer Society.
On the afternoon of Thursday, February 6, 2020, Mary Nell traded time for eternity. She was preceded in passing by her husband, Joseph Jones; her parents, Henry and Gladys Brown; four brothers, Lafield Brown, Dwight Brown, John Allen Wilson and Henry Brown; and two sisters, Sara Turner and Emily Garrett.
She leaves to cherish her memory: one son, Samuel (Tasheta) Brown of Pell City, Alabama; a special nephew that she loved as a son, Calvin Jones of Alpine, Alabama; three grandchildren, Gerri (Donald) Sims of Atlanta, Georgia, Anthony Mayfield of Washington, DC and Samantha Garrett of Talladega, Alabama; two great grandchildren; two sisters, Betty Ruth Taylor of Talladega, Alabama and Celloven Garrett of Akron, Ohio; one brother, Arthur Brown of Pell City, Alabama; and a host of nieces, nephews, other relatives and friends.
